jQuery jQuery.fx.interval 속성
예제
프레임 수를 줄여서 <div> 요소의 애니메이션을 실행하려면:
$("#toggle").on("click",function(){ $("div").toggle(5000); }); $("#interval").on("click",function(){ jQuery.fx.interval = 500; });
정의와 사용법
jQuery.fx.interval 속성은 밀리초로 계산된 애니메이션 실행 속도를 변경합니다. 이 속성을 조정하여 애니메이션의 매초 프레임 수를 조정할 수 있습니다.
기본적으로 13 밀리초입니다. 이 속성은 애니메이션의 매초 프레임 수를 수정하는 데 사용됩니다.
이 값을 낮추면 더 빠른 브라우저에서 애니메이션이 더 부드럽게 실행될 수 있습니다. 그러나 이렇게 하면 성능에 영향을 줄 수도 있습니다.
팁:jQuery가 전역 간격 시간을 사용하기 때문에, 이 속성이 유효하려면 애니메이션이 실행 중이지 않거나 모든 애니메이션을 먼저 중지해야 합니다.
주의사항:이 속성은 requestAnimationFrame 속성을 지원하는 브라우저에서는 유효하지 않습니다. 예를 들어 Google Chrome 11.
문법
jQuery.fx.interval = milliseconds;
속성 | 설명 |
---|---|
milliseconds | 必需. 밀리초로 계산된 애니메이션 실행 속도를 정의합니다. 기본적으로 13 밀리초입니다. |